HAPPY BIRTHDAY: Pavel Nedvěd, Radhi Jaïdi, Juan Ignacio Chela, Andy Roddick, Simone Pepe and Ernests Gulbis

Pavel Nedvěd



Pavel Nedvěd is 41 today. He is a retired Czech footballer, who played as a midfielder and won numerous accolades with Lazio and Juventus, including the last ever Cup Winners' Cup. Nedvěd was a key member of the Czech Republic team which reached the final of UEFA Euro 1996, during which he garnered much international attention. He was later given the international captaincy. Well known for his energy and tireless runs, refined dribbling, as well as his powerful shooting and goal scoring abilities, Nedvěd was nicknamed Furia Ceca by Italian fans and The Czech cannon in English-speaking media.

HAPPY BIRTHDAY: John Dahl Tomasson and Vincent Enyeama

Jon Dahl Tomasson

Jon Dahl Tomasson

Jon Dahl Tomasson is 37 today. He is a retired Danish player who was known for his positional strength and fine finishing. His most notable run of football came in his first stint at Feyenoord, with whom he won the 2002 UEFA Cup, and Italian club Milan, with whom he won the 2003 UEFA Champions League and reached the final in 2005. He was also honoured with the Danish Player of the Year award in both 2002 and 2004.Tomasson scored a total of 52 goals in 112 games for Denmark throughout his career, which spanned from March 1997 to June 2010, making him Denmark's joint all-time top scorer. He played at Euro 2000, the 2002 World Cup, Euro 2004 and the 2010 World Cup. Having scored his 52nd international goal in Denmark's final match at the 2010 World Cup, Tomasson decided to retire from the national team.

HAPPY BIRTHDAY : Paul Allen, César Azpilicueta, Bojan Krkić

Paul Allen 



Paul Allen is 51 today. He should not be mistaken for the American billionaire as he is a former English player who had over 700 senior appearances during his career. At 17 years and 256 days old, Allen's appearance for West Ham United against Arsenal in the 1980 FA Cup Final made him the youngest player to appear in an FA Cup final at Wembley Stadium, though James Prinsep played at a younger age at Kennington Oval in 1879. Both records have since been broken.

HAPPY BIRTHDAY: Michael Thomas, Tugay Kerimoğlu, Denílson de Oliveira Araújo, José Bosingwa, Joseph Akpala, Maya Yoshida

Michael Thomas



Michael Thomas is 46 today. He is an English former professional footballer who played as a midfielder from 1986 to 2001. He is best remembered for scoring a last-minute goal in injury time during the final match of the 1988-89 season, which allowed Arsenal to claim the First Division title over Liverpool. Later in his career, Thomas went on to play for Liverpool and scored a goal for the Reds in the 1992 FA Cup Final. He also had spells at Benfica and Wimbledon before retiring in 2001, after a career that saw him win medals in all of English football's top three domestic football trophies. He was capped twice by England.

HAPPY BIRTHDAY : Demetrio Albertini, Carlos Cuéllar, James Collins, Glen Johnson

Demetrio Albertini



Demetrio Albertini is 42 today. He is a former professional Italian football midfielder who has been considered as one of the legends of AC Milan of 90s and the fundamental player for the Italian national team of the same period. He spent most of his career with AC Milan of the Italian Serie A, winning five Serie A titles and three UEFA Champions League titles with the Rosseneri club. He also played for FC Barcelona in the Spanish League before retiring winning La Liga that year.

Happy Birthday: Mats Wilander

Mats Wilander


Mats Wilander is 49 today. He is a former World No. 1 tennis player from Sweden. From 1982 to 1988, he won seven Grand Slam singles titles (three at the French Open, three at the Australian Open, and one at the US Open) and one Grand Slam men's doubles title (at Wimbledon). He won three of the four Grand Slam singles events in 1988 and finished that year ranked World No. 1. Although he never won the singles title at Wimbledon, Wilander twice won the Australian Open when that tournament was still played on grass courts. This makes Wilander one of only five men (along with Jimmy Connors, Andre Agassi, Rafael Nadal, and Roger Federer) to have won Grand Slam singles titles on grass courts, hard courts, and clay courts. He and Rafael Nadal are the only men in tennis history to have won at least two Grand Slam singles titles on each of the three surfaces. Wilander won his fourth Grand Slam singles title at the age of 20, the youngest man in history to have achieved that feat. In addition he also won eight Championship Series titles (1983–88) the precursors to the current Masters 1000.

Golf - Tiger Woods injured by soft hotel bed



Tiger Woods has suffered yet another niggling injury – this time from an overly soft hotel bed.

Woods skipped the back nine of the pro-am at the Barclays because he was suffering from a stiff neck and back.

He continued to walk with his playing group but only chipped and putted and blamed a soft hotel bed for his problems.

Woods has suffered from an elbow injury this season and was also pictured holding his back during the recent US PGA Championships.

When asked if he would be requesting a new bed, Woods smiled and said: "We'll have something."

The Barclays at Liberty National in New Jersey is the first event of the FedEx Cup playoffs and begins on Thursday.

HAPPY BIRTHDAY: Mamadou Diallo, Nicolás Almagro, Usain Bolt, Robert Lewandowski

Mamadou Diallo



Mamadou Diallo is 42 today. He is a former Senegalese footballer who played for fifteen clubs in his nineteen year career . The striker won 46 caps for Senegal, scoring 21 goals in a career which saw him represent his country at the African Cup of Nations in 1994. He also went on to play for Senegal at the 2007 Beach Soccer World Cup scoring one goal and receiving one red card.
